Petroleum and Mining Chief Administrative Secretary John Morangi has told off Interior Cabinet Secretary Fred Matiang'i's critics.
On Tuesday, Mr Morangi who spoke at Ekerenyo grounds after the official launch of Huduma Namba, said Matiang'i should not be dragged into politics.
He asked politicians to spare the Interior Minister from politics, adding that he's busy serving Kenyans.
"I want to urge critics to keep off Matiang'i because he may lose focus in his roles. Matiang'i should not be linked to politics in either Nyamira or Kisii counties," he said.
Mr Morangi challenged local leaders to support Matiang'i instead.
The CAS claimed that those trying to force Matiang'i to join politics, have a hidden agenda which won't work.
"Matiang'i should not be forced to enter politics because he is serving Kenyans better than being a politician. All he needs is the community support for him to deliver and meet the expectations of all Kenyans," he added.
Mr Morangi further urged Nyamira residents to turn up in large numbers and list for Huduma Namba.
He challenged elected leaders from Gusii region to join hands together and work as a team.
